2010/1/30 Paul Wozney <[email protected]>:


Hello NTOP list,
I'm not a programmer, but I managed to stumble upon what appears to be a
missing header include in pf_ring.c.
I pulled the latest SVN and it was failing to compile the kernel module,
throwing this error:

$ make
make -C /lib/modules/2.6.28-17-generic/build
SUBDIRS=/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el
EXTRA_CFLAGS='-I/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el -DSVN_REV="\"4110\""' modules
make[1]: Entering directory `/usr/src/linux-headers-2.6.28-17-generic'
  CC [M]  /us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el/pf_ring.o
/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el/pf_ring.c: In function ‘hw_filtering_rule’:
/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el/pf_ring.c:2194: error: dereferencing pointer to
incomplete type
/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el/pf_ring.c:2196: error: dereferencing pointer to
incomplete type
/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el/pf_ring.c:2202: error: dereferencing pointer to
incomplete type
make[2]: *** [/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el/pf_ring.o] Error 1
make[1]: *** [_module_/usr/src/apps/PF_RING/kernel] Error 2
make[1]: Leaving directory `/usr/src/linux-headers-2.6.28-17-generic'
make: *** [all] Error 2

I poked around line 2194 and 2196 and they both referenced ethtool.  I added
this to the end of the include section: (about line 75)

#include <linux/ethtool.h>

And now it compiles.
I'm still a goodly distance from actually using pf_ring compiled
tcpdump/ntop but at least I have a kernel module.
I hope this helps someone!
